We’re excited to announce the first-ever Early-Alpha Playtest for Airsoft Online! This is your chance to get an early look at the game, test core mechanics, and help shape its future.

Start: March 20 at 18:00 CET

End: March 22

During this limited window, you will be able to experience early gameplay features and provide valuable feedback to us. The first playtest comes with two modes (server-types) to test:

Authentic mode: One Hit, No Hitmarkers or HUD and Authentic Physics

Casual: Weapon dependent damage, Health regeneration, Hitmarkers, Casual Physics

On both server-types you will be able to play Team Death match and Capture the Flag.

Your feedback will directly influence future updates, so gear up, jump in, and let us know what you think.
